Description
IHC(P) analysis shows positive staining of GPR87 in human kidney tubules. WB analysis shows GPR87 in glyco-protein enriched fractions from GPR84 or GPR87 overexpressed 293 cells. The GPR87 antiserum showed specific detection of GPR87 over other tested GPRs. GPR87 exists in different glycosylated forms.
G protein-coupled receptors play a role in cell communication. They are characterized by an extracellular N terminus, 7 transmembrane regions, and an intracellular C terminus. GPR87 has been reported to be expressed in human prostate and rat stomach and fetal tissues. ESTs have been isolated from B-cell/lung/testis, breast, heart, jaw, prostate, and testis libraries.
